WEDDINGS IN SANREMO San Remo has sunny warm days almost the whole year. One reason San Remos attracts the Rich and Famous like moths to a candle is its unique climate. Thanks to the high mountains to the north, San Remos is spared the cold winters which many of it neighboring towns must endure. Geographically San Remos is an island of year round warmth and sunshine, and the hundreds of exclusive and ornate villas and castle in the area attest to the popularity of this region with the world’s upper class.

In fact, many people feel that the best way to truly appreciate the beauty of San Remos is to view it from the sea. The town itself extends into the middle of a wide inlet. On the hills above the newer seaside part of town is La Pigna, the ancient part of the city which dates back more than a thousand years. Here you will find romantic cobblestone streets that wind lazily through colorful houses and shops, many of which date back hundreds of years. Higher up on the hill, overlooking all of San Remo, is the ancient sanctuary of the Madonna della Costa.

  • Whether you plan a religious ceremony or a civil wedding, the services of a professional wedding planner are vital.
  • While there are many gorgeous and ancient churches in San Remo, it is very difficult for a non-Italian couple to have only a Catholic wedding ceremony. In order to stand even a chance of having a religious ceremony without first having a civil ceremony, you would need the services of an experienced wedding planner who is familiar with the churches and the priests of San Remo. Plan on a lengthy process.
  • Start with a beautiful and moving civil wedding ceremony held in a stately Villa.
  • What most couples do instead is to have a beautiful civil ceremony first. Once your civil ceremony is concluded and you have a civil wedding license in hand, then arranging for a Catholic, Protestant, Jewish or Symbolic wedding becomes much simpler, although the procedures which you must follow, and the paperwork you must obtain for any wedding in Italy makes the helpful services of a friendly wedding planner virtually a must.
  • Your civil wedding in San Remo will not be a drab affair. Plan on your nuptials being held in a beautiful, ancient villa, surrounded by a stunning garden. The ceremony itself may be performed by the Mayor of San Remo himself. You will have the opportunity to read your own vows or poetry. Civil ceremonies are generally performed only on Thursdays, so plan to have your paperwork ready at least eight weeks before your ceremony date, and also plan to arrive in Italy at least three business days ahead of your scheduled wedding in order to obtain the finale signatures necessary for your civil license to be issued.
